I let a property under the HAP scheme last year. It was inspected by the council at the time.

Today I received a letter to say that the council intends to carry out another inspection. It will be almost exactly 12 months after the HAP began.

the letter refers to

Housing Acts 1966-2014 Housing (Standards for rented Houses) regulations 2107

and

Section 18(2)Housing (Miscellaneous Provisions) Act 1992


A number of points jumped out at me.

"As a landlord, you are required to ensure that full access is given to the property."

Really?, Is the tenants permission not required ?

"Therefore it is a requirement that either you or someone else attends on your behalf on this date"

"You should ensure that the property is in an adequately clean and tidy state to facilitate the inspection"

Really?. Is cleaning he place not the tenants responsibility? As landlord I didn't think I had the right to go in and clean up.

Now, from a practical point of view, there will be no problem, (I hope), the tenant keeps the place well and nothing has changed since the last inspection. But no one like to be inspected, and an exact 12 months after the HAP started seems surprising, and the tone of the letter would be unacceptable in private business.
